+int wl12xx_wait_for_event(struct wl1271 *wl, enum wlcore_wait_event event,
+                         bool *timeout)
+{
+       u32 local_event;
+
+       switch (event) {
+       case WLCORE_EVENT_ROLE_STOP_COMPLETE:
+               local_event = ROLE_STOP_COMPLETE_EVENT_ID;
+               break;
+
+       case WLCORE_EVENT_PEER_REMOVE_COMPLETE:
+               local_event = PEER_REMOVE_COMPLETE_EVENT_ID;
+               break;
+
+       default:
+               /* event not implemented */
+               return 0;
+       }
+       return wlcore_cmd_wait_for_event_or_timeout(wl, local_event, timeout);
+}

+int wl12xx_process_mailbox_events(struct wl1271 *wl)
+{
+       struct wl12xx_event_mailbox *mbox = wl->mbox;
+       u32 vector;
+
+
+       vector = le32_to_cpu(mbox->events_vector);
+       vector &= ~(le32_to_cpu(mbox->events_mask));
+
+       wl1271_debug(DEBUG_EVENT, "MBOX vector: 0x%x", vector);
+
+       if (vector & SCAN_COMPLETE_EVENT_ID) {
+               wl1271_debug(DEBUG_EVENT, "status: 0x%x",
+                            mbox->scheduled_scan_status);
+
+               if (wl->scan_wlvif)
+                       wl12xx_scan_completed(wl, wl->scan_wlvif);
+       }
+
+       if (vector & PERIODIC_SCAN_REPORT_EVENT_ID) {
+               wl1271_debug(DEBUG_EVENT,
+                            "PERIODIC_SCAN_REPORT_EVENT (status 0x%0x)",
+                            mbox->scheduled_scan_status);
+
+               wlcore_scan_sched_scan_results(wl);
+       }
+
+       if (vector & PERIODIC_SCAN_COMPLETE_EVENT_ID)
+               wlcore_event_sched_scan_completed(wl,
+                                                 mbox->scheduled_scan_status);
+       if (vector & SOFT_GEMINI_SENSE_EVENT_ID)
+               wlcore_event_soft_gemini_sense(wl,
+                                              mbox->soft_gemini_sense_info);
+
+       if (vector & BSS_LOSE_EVENT_ID)
+               wlcore_event_beacon_loss(wl, 0xff);
+
+       if (vector & RSSI_SNR_TRIGGER_0_EVENT_ID)
+               wlcore_event_rssi_trigger(wl, mbox->rssi_snr_trigger_metric);
+
+       if (vector & BA_SESSION_RX_CONSTRAINT_EVENT_ID)
+               wlcore_event_ba_rx_constraint(wl,
+                                             BIT(mbox->role_id),
+                                             mbox->rx_ba_allowed);
+
+       if (vector & CHANNEL_SWITCH_COMPLETE_EVENT_ID)
+               wlcore_event_channel_switch(wl, 0xff,
+                                           mbox->channel_switch_status);
+
+       if (vector & DUMMY_PACKET_EVENT_ID)
+               wlcore_event_dummy_packet(wl);
+
+       /*
+        * "TX retries exceeded" has a different meaning according to mode.
+        * In AP mode the offending station is disconnected.
+        */
+       if (vector & MAX_TX_RETRY_EVENT_ID)
+               wlcore_event_max_tx_failure(wl,
+                               le16_to_cpu(mbox->sta_tx_retry_exceeded));
+
+       if (vector & INACTIVE_STA_EVENT_ID)
+               wlcore_event_inactive_sta(wl,
+                                         le16_to_cpu(mbox->sta_aging_status));
+
+       if (vector & REMAIN_ON_CHANNEL_COMPLETE_EVENT_ID)
+               wlcore_event_roc_complete(wl);
+
+       return 0;
+}
